Understanding the Mortgage Process

When applying for a mortgage, lenders will usually assess your income, employment status, deposit or equity position, financial commitments and credit history.

Understanding these areas early can help you prepare effectively and avoid unnecessary delays later in the process.

We help structure your application clearly and explain what documentation may be required before applying to lenders.

Remortgage Advice in Southend-on-Sea

If your current mortgage deal is ending or you are reviewing your monthly payments, it can be beneficial to explore your options before moving onto a lender’s standard variable rate.

We help homeowners compare suitable remortgage products based on their circumstances and future plans.

This may include reviewing rates, exploring fixed-term options or discussing equity release for home improvements or other purposes.

Buy-to-Let Mortgages

Southend-on-Sea continues to attract property investors due to its coastal location, commuter links and consistent rental demand.

Buy-to-let lending is assessed differently from residential mortgages, with lenders often reviewing rental income, deposit levels and landlord experience.

We provide tailored guidance for landlords, including limited company buy-to-let applications where suitable.

Self-Employed and Contractor Mortgages

Self-employed applicants and contractors may have more complex income structures compared with standard PAYE employment.

We work with lenders who understand varying income arrangements and help present applications clearly using appropriate supporting documentation.

Whether you are a sole trader, limited company director or contractor, we help explain what lenders may require based on your circumstances.

Local Insight: Buying Property in Southend-on-Sea

Southend-on-Sea remains a popular location for buyers due to its coastal lifestyle, direct rail connections into London and varied property market.

The area attracts commuters, families, first-time buyers and landlords looking for a mix of apartments, Victorian properties, modern developments and larger family homes.

With demand remaining steady across many parts of the local market, having an Agreement in Principle in place early can help strengthen your position when making an offer.
